SANTA CRUZ: "2001 WILL BE MY YEAR"

ROQUE SANTA CRUZ believes he is ready to fulfill his unquestionable talent in 2001 and become Bayern Munich's first-choice striker.

The 19-year-old arrived at the Olympic Stadium with a 10 Million Mark (£3.1 million) price-tag and a big reptuation, yet he has so far struggled to make an impact  with Ottmar Hitzfeld's all-conquering outfit, scoring 10 goals in 47 games.

"He is the greatest talent that we have ever got our hands on.

"This will be Roque Santa Cruz's year," claimed club president Franz Beckenbauer.

High praise indeed from a man who was regarded as one of the best footballers of his generation.

Santa Cruz realises Bayern fans and staff expect great things of him but remains confident in his own ability.

"I am mature and fit enough to make the break through.

"If I play often enough then it will be my year. I want to play in every game and score in every match," revealed the starlet.

The Paraguayan international faces stiff competition up-front with Claudio Pizarro, Giovanne Elber and Paulo Sergio all vying for a striking berth but the youngster claims he is not afraid of fighting for a place.

"That is not a problem for me. It is a problem for Ottmar Hitzfeld," added the player diplomatically.
